- The distance between Omaha, Nebraska, Usa and Mukdahan/ Bakhon Pha, Thailand is approximately 13,243 km or 8,229 mi.
- To reach Omaha, Nebraska in this distance one would set out from Mukdahan/ Bakhon Pha bearing 17.6°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Omaha, Nebraska bearing 157.3° or SSE .
- Omaha, Nebraska has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a) whereas Mukdahan/ Bakhon Pha has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Omaha, Nebraska is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Mukdahan/ Bakhon Pha is in or near the tropical dry for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 16.1 °C (29°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 23.6 °C (42.5°F) more in Omaha, Nebraska.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 775.5 mm (30.5 in) less which is equivalent to 775.5 l/m² (19.03 US gal/ft²) or 7,755,000 l/ha (829,061 US gal/ac) less. About 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 22.4° lower in Omaha, Nebraska than in Mukdahan/ Bakhon Pha.
